The Surya Nepal Premier Golf Championship, the ninth and final event of the Surya Nepal Golf Tour 2018-19 tees off at the Gokarna Golf Club on Monday.
The tournament will be played over 72 holes from Monday to Thursday. Cut will be applied after the end of the second rounds with top 24 professionals to make it to the final two rounds. Top six amateur golfers will also advance to the final two rounds after Monday’s play.
In all, 40 professional golfers will be in fray for the top prize of Rs 230,000. The runners-up will earn Rs 140,000 and the third-placed pro will walk away with Rs 95,000. The event offers Rs 1.26 million in total prize money, the highest of all the Tour events this season.
Fourth-placed pro will also get Rs 77,500 and fifth-placed golfer will pocket Rs 66500. Other pros to make he cut are all assured of their share of cash rewards. A total of amateur golfers will test their skills against the pros.
Bhuwan Nagarkoti, Sanjay Lama, Rabi Dhana Bahadur Thapa will be strong contenders of the event along with three amateurs, Sukra Bahadur Rai, Tanka Bahadur Karki and Subash Tamang. Amateurs Rai, Karki and Tamang have also proved their mettle winning the pro titles this season and will be golfers to watch over the course of four days. Nepal No 1 Shivaram Shrestha will not be participating in the Tour finale as the golfer is currently undergoing training in the United States of America.
President of Nepal Professional Golfers Association Rabindra Man Shrestha said: “This season ending event carries a biggest purse ever in the local tournament. I see lot of enthusiasm in players as they are practicing very hard to finish well in the competition.”
